How to reserve a puppy

  • 1. Research

    Familiarize yourself with our program. We want to be the best fit for your family and provide what you are looking for in a goldendoodle. Dogs are a lifetime commitment so please read through our policies and know what to expect. Make sure you have read through our website, particularly the “How puppies are raised” page so that you fully understand the puppy curriculum and temperament testing that we do. That way you will know the complete process from the time you submit your application to the day your puppy goes home.

  • 2. Application

    Fill out the application on our website. Within 2 business days we will review your application and reach out by e-mail. We always feel more comfortable speaking to each of our puppy families on the phone to clarify the puppy process and answer any questions. After we speak on the phone you will receive an email with the next required steps. Your puppy pick spot is not reserved until these three things have been done : application, phone interview, and deposit.

  • 3. Deposit

    Pay your reservation fee of $500 via our GoodDog profile https://pay.gooddog.com/new-doods-on-the-block

    This reservation fee is transferable to future litters, but not refundable. It is applied toward the total price of the puppy. This is a fee to cover the time that we spend processing paperwork and screening potential families.
